Corn: The avian influenza may have an enormous impact on the market

December 23, 2016 at 10:22 AM , Der AUDITOR
Play report as audio

SOFIA. The avian influenza and the swine flu are starting to have an enormous impact on the export markets for grains and oilseeds. It does, however, seem as if one country may profit from disaster.
